Four new senators join National Assembly

President of the Senate, Godswill Akpabio, on Wednesday administered the oath of office to four newly elected senators following their victories in the June 20 senatorial by-elections.

The lawmakers sworn in are Ikeje Asogwa of Enugu North, Olaka Nwogu of Rivers South-East, Dayo Faduyile of Ondo South, and Danladi Envulu-Anza of Nasarawa North.

Faduyile was elected to fill the vacancy created by the appointment of former Ondo South senator, Jimoh Ibrahim, as Nigeria’s Permanent Representative to the United Nations.

The other three senators replaced lawmakers who previously represented their respective districts but died while in office earlier in the year.

The swearing-in ceremony formally completes the representation of the affected senatorial districts in the National Assembly following the by-elections.
